Hello. Thank you for this work. Since I'm not able to start Sturmbot & Shrikebot at Debian server it is just in time.

I tried sandbot-v0.4 @ dod_avalanche with standart waypoints, bots are very stupid and they move around the spawn point of each team and not moving anywhere else. Also "loading waypoint file: dod/maps/dod_avalanche.wpt" takes more then 5 seconds, it looks strange. Is there any way to debug this point? Maybe there is some waypoint error?

Hm, I didn't do thorough tests on Linux but it is the same code running so it seems odd that it doesn't work. I've never timed how long it takes to load the waypoint file for me though.
If you type "waypoint on" and "pathwaypoint on" in the console you should see blue lines appear to show the waypoints and how they connect.
